Note on High-Resolution (24-bit/96kHz): Some audiophile stores sell 24-bit FLAC versions of Off the Wall . While the original master tape is analog and likely exceeds CD quality, the audible difference between 16-bit FLAC and 24-bit FLAC is debatable. However, both are vastly superior to lossy codecs.

Avoid standard media players that may resample your audio. Use audiophile-grade software like Foobar2000 (Windows), Audirvana (Mac/Windows), or VLC media player configured for bit-perfect output.

The headphone jack on a standard laptop or phone often uses a cheap internal chip that introduces electronic noise. An external USB DAC will cleanly translate the digital FLAC data into an analog signal.
